Weekly Enphase Energy, Inc. (NASDAQ:ENPH) Ratings on Nov 10, 2018

Enphase Energy, Inc. (NASDAQ:ENPH) Corporate Logo
Big Money Sentiment decreased to 1.97 in Q2 2018. It has change of 0.56, from 2018Q1’s 2.53. The ratio dropped due to Enphase Energy, Inc. positioning: 17 sold and 17 reduced. 48 funds bought positions and 19 increased positions. Investors holded 23.79 million in 2018Q1 but now own 34.26 million shares or 43.98% more.
Citigroup holds 0% or 19,328 shs in its capital. State Board Of Administration Of Florida Retirement System invested in 17,120 shs or 0% of the stock. Moreover, Renaissance Technologies has 0% invested in Enphase Energy, Inc. (NASDAQ:ENPH) for 233,911 shs. Trexquant Ltd Partnership invested in 0.02% or 35,129 shs. Morgan Stanley holds 0% of its capital in Enphase Energy, Inc. (NASDAQ:ENPH) for 239,168 shs. Symmetry Peak Mngmt Lc invested in 0.04% or 30,000 shs. Arrowstreet Partnership reported 176,872 shs. Gilder Gagnon Howe And Ltd Liability owns 3.15M shs or 0.23% of their US capital. California-based Eam Ltd Liability has invested 0.34% in Enphase Energy, Inc. (NASDAQ:ENPH). D E Shaw And Inc reported 0% in Enphase Energy, Inc. (NASDAQ:ENPH). Ameritas Invest Partners has 6,624 shs. Tiaa Cref Inv Mngmt Limited Liability Corp stated it has 189,814 shs. Moreover, Amalgamated Bancshares has 0% invested in Enphase Energy, Inc. (NASDAQ:ENPH) for 11,818 shs. 615 were accumulated by National Bank & Trust Of Montreal Can. Manufacturers Life Ins The stated it has 65,500 shs or 0% of all its holdings.

Enphase Energy, Inc. had 0 insider sales and 2 insider buys since August 20, 2018. This’s net activity of $173,133. $73,196 worth of Enphase Energy, Inc. (NASDAQ:ENPH) shs were bought by Kothandaraman Badrinarayanan.

Enphase Energy, Inc. (NASDAQ:ENPH) Ratings Coverage

In total 2 analysts cover Enphase Energy (NASDAQ:ENPH). “Buy” rating has 2, “Sell” are 0, while 0 are “Hold”. 100% are bullish. 2 are the (NASDAQ:ENPH)’s analyst reports since May 16, 2018 according to StockzIntelligence Inc. On Wednesday, June 13 the firm has “Buy” rating by FBR Capital given. Listed here are Enphase Energy, Inc. (NASDAQ:ENPH) PTs and latest ratings.

13/06/2018 Broker: FBR Capital Old Rating: Buy New Rating: Buy Old Target: $6 New Target: $7.5 Maintain
16/05/2018 Broker: H.C. Wainwright Rating: Buy New Target: $8 Initiates Coverage On

Ticker’s shares touched $5.56 during the last trading session after 4.30% change.Enphase Energy, Inc. has volume of 1.32M shares. Since November 10, 2017 ENPH has risen 264.46% and is uptrending. ENPH outperformed the S&P500 by 248.84%.

Enphase Energy, Inc., together with its subsidiaries, designs, develops, and sells microinverter systems for residential and commercial markets in the United States and internationally.The firm is worth $587.04 million. The companyÂ’s semiconductor microinverter system converts direct current electricity to alternating current electricity at the individual solar module level.Last it reported negative earnings. It also offers energy storage systems, including its AC battery; and energy monitoring and control services.

A couple more Enphase Energy, Inc. (NASDAQ:ENPH) news were released by: Globenewswire.com which released on November 07, 2018 “Enphase Energy to Participate at Upcoming Craig-Hallum Investor Conference”, also Globenewswire.com on November 06, 2018 released “Enphase Energy Reports Financial Results for the Third Quarter of 2018”, the next Seekingalpha.com is “Enphase Energy: Made In The USA” on October 29, 2018. Globenewswire.com has article titled “Enphase Energy and LONGi Solar Announce AC Module Partnership”.

Enphase Energy, Inc. (NASDAQ:ENPH) Institutional Investors Chart

Receive News & Ratings Via Email -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ings with our FREE daily email newsletter.